it's been over a decade since I've paid much attention to the composition of the oil I put in my cars (kids are a distraction). but when I was at walmart over the weekend I found all these different versions of Mobil 1... extended performance, high mileage, extended performance high mileage, advanced fuel economy, and a couple others. so I looked up the msds's and this is what I'm seeing for 0W20:
Regular M1 Advanced Fuel economy: GTL
Extended Performance: mix of PAO and GrpIII
High Mileage: GTL
Extended Performance High Mileage: GTL (and the exact same overall composition as regular high mileage???)
I was under the impression M1 was a PAO oil, but I guess not anymore.
But are the GTL oils better? seems odd they'd switch from GTL to PAO/GrpIII for the extended perf, then go back to GTL for the top of the line "high mileage" oils
